Touro Law Center’s Journal of Race, Gender, and Ethnicity is a student-run electronic journal that serves to enrich the educational experiences of students and the law school community by providing a scholarly forum for the study of issues surrounding race, gender, and ethnicity and the law. Participation provides an avenue for students to practice and enhance their research, writing, and editing skills. Staff members are selected through a writing competition, based on writing and analytical skills.
